Output 28bf56611e32142e7177f50730acce2551719d50fceb731a54b70db3666b591b:0

value
699879273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 003ba4ad01c73ce89eff8d524a9f6e82ab1e19f9 OP_EQUAL
address
31iFNdX5f3ejkitXnvqG3EZvcdgU9y6HvP
transaction
28bf56611e32142e7177f50730acce2551719d50fceb731a54b70db3666b591b